LONDON, GREATER LONDON, UNITED KINGDOM, December 3, 2025 /EINPresswire.com/ -- What Is The Projected Market Size & Growth Rate Of The Self-Organizing Network Artificial Intelligence (AI) Market?
The market size for artificial intelligence (AI) in self-organizing networks has witnessed a swift expansion in recent years. The market which was valued at $5.19 billion in 2024, is expected to surge to $6.18 billion in 2025, with a compound annual growth rate (CAGR) of 19.2%. The historical growth can be traced back to the enhanced usage of machine learning and AI tools in telecommunications networks, increased funding in smart network management systems, a growing demand for self-repairing and self-optimizing capacities, along with a heightened emphasis on anticipative maintenance and active fault detection.
The market size for self-organizing networks powered by artificial intelligence (AI) is projected to experience a significant increase in the coming years, expanding to $12.32 billion by 2029 with a compound annual growth rate (CAGR) of 18.8%. The surge in this forecast period is due to factors such as the escalating demand for automation and improved operational efficiency, an uptick in 5G implementations and network densification, an upsurge in data traffic and user growth, and the rise in the utilization of AI and machine learning algorithms. Upcoming trends within this forecast period consist of progress in artificial intelligence-led network automations, enhanced incorporation of machine learning for real-time optimization, developments in self-repairing and self-configuring networks, and the use of generative AI for network analytics.

What Is The Crucial Factor Driving The Global Self-Organizing Network Artificial Intelligence (AI) Market?
The anticipated surge in the adoption of 5G networks could significantly boost the self-organizing network AI market's growth. 5G networks, the most recent generation in mobile connectivity, offer high-speed data, minimized latency, and increased capacity to back revolutionary technologies such as immersive gaming and the internet of things. The higher adoption rate of 5G networks is traceable to the growing need for fast yet low-latency connectivity to accommodate real-time digital applications. These networks bolster the AI in self-organizing networks by delivering high-speed, low-latency connectivity which facilitates real-time data handling and decision-making. They bolster network efficiency by endorsing AI-led automation, refinement, and predictive upkeep, thereby improving service quality and user experience significantly. To highlight this, by December 2023, the Office of Communications (Ofcom), a UK-based regulatory and competition authority, stated that the outdoor 5G coverage supplied by at least one mobile network operator had risen to between 85-93% in 2023, marking a rise from the 67-78% witnessed in 2022. Consequently, the surge in 5G network adoption is fueling the growth of the self-organizing network AI market.

What Are The Key Trends Shaping The Self-Organizing Network Artificial Intelligence (AI) Industry?
Leading corporations in the self-organizing network AI market are prioritizing the creation of sophisticated solutions, such as AI-driven radio resource management, to enhance network efficiency, better user satisfaction and decrease operational expenses. AI-backed radio resource management (RRM) employs artificial intelligence and machine learning strategies to dynamically manage, allocate, and optimize radio spectrum and network resources in a telecommunications network. For example, Huawei Technologies Co, a Chinese tech company, introduced the AI Core Network at the Mobile World Congress (MWC) in March 2025, signifying a significant progression in the advancement of intelligent telecommunications. This revolutionary network structure incorporates AI within the nucleus of telecommunication systems, facilitating fluid connectivity and cooperation between AI agents. It aims to provide intelligent automation, instantaneous decision-making, AI-assisted radio resource management and enhanced network efficiency for a wide range of service environments. This sets the stage for the emergence of future, intelligent networks.
